Output 28a5c3e6dfe0e1528154325d8a051ebf8352b4176692c5e41f9eb78430a2ddb3:2

value
52522069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e17e245ebe762efa4299cef19b793c562e82aa9 OP_EQUAL
address
MX4gUdrFzjQ7sQHbgYtvR2jFHeoshTVQvJ
transaction
28a5c3e6dfe0e1528154325d8a051ebf8352b4176692c5e41f9eb78430a2ddb3
spent
true